Dupondius, Marcus Aurelius (121–180; Roman Emperor 161–180), issuer; obverse: head of Marcus Aurelius in radiant crown facing right, inscription around; reverse: wreath with five-line inscription PRIMI / DECEN / NALES / COS III; C; dated 170–171; Roman Empire (27 BC–476), Rome; coin; weight 10.2 g; diameter 23.0–23.5 mm; axis 180°.
